- The distance between Jeddah, Saudi Arabia and Gardiz, Afghanistan is approximately 3,227 km or 2,005 mi.
- To reach Jeddah in this distance one would set out from Gardiz bearing 253.6°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Jeddah bearing 239.3° or WSW .
- Jeddah has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Gardiz has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Jeddah is in or near the tropical desert scrub biome whereas Gardiz is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The average temperature is 19.8 °C (35.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 20.1 °C (36.2°F) less in Jeddah.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 262 mm (10.3 in) less which is equivalent to 262 l/m² (6.43 US gal/ft²) or 2,620,000 l/ha (280,095 US gal/ac) less. About 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.5° higher in Jeddah than in Gardiz.
- Relative humidity levels are 8.5%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 20.3°C (36.6°F) higher.
